In recent years, US-Bajan rapper Nicki Minaj has been wrapped in controversy. Now, she is speaking up about the topic of demonic messaging in music and the role her music has played in the topic.
Appearing on a recent Christian topic discussion podcast, The Bryce Crawford Podcast, the Roman's Revenge rapper was asked if she thinks the music industry has been demonically organised. This is what she had to say:
The latest discourse surrounding Nicki Minaj has centered her recent conservatism, affiliation with Donald Trump and support of conservative youth advocacy group formerly headed by the late Charlie Kirk, Turning Point USA, a stark contrast to her early presentation as an artiste.
Throughout the rest of her conversation on the podcast, Minaj speaks about celebrity influence over societal norms and the responsibility artistes have in shaping public discourse.
